Mental Health America (MHA):.
MHA is a leading not-for-profit organization that promotes psychological health advocacy and supplies resources for people looking for therapy.
Their online screening tools and recommendation services assist people in finding appropriate therapists based on their requirements and choices.
National Alliance on Mental Disorder (NAMI):.
NAMI is committed to enhancing the lives of people affected by mental illness and their households.
Their Helpline and local affiliates use assistance, assistance, and details on accessing treatment services.
Open Path Collective:.

Open Path is a network of therapists who offer budget friendly therapy sessions on a sliding scale.
They aim to make therapy available by connecting people with licensed specialists at rates they can pay for.

Provide an Hour:.

Offer an Hour focuses on providing complimentary psychological health services to military personnel, veterans, and their households.
They hire certified therapists who volunteer their time and know-how to assist those who have served their country.

I. A Summary of Talkspace

Talkspace is an online therapy platform founded in 2012 with a mission to make treatment more available, inexpensive, and practical. It provides users with a practical method to get in touch with licensed therapists by means of text, audio, or video messages. Talkspace’s platform offers a secure and private environment for people seeking therapy.

II. Key Features and Advantages

Accessible and Hassle-free:.
Talkspace gets rid of geographical barriers, permitting users to gain access to treatment from anywhere, anytime, utilizing their smartphone or computer system.
It accommodates individuals who may face difficulties attending in-person sessions due to area, mobility problems, or hectic schedules.
Large Range of Therapists and Specialties:.

Talkspace offers access to a varied network of certified therapists with know-how in various areas, such as stress and anxiety, depression, relationships, and more.
Users can choose a therapist who lines up with their particular needs and preferences, ensuring personalized care.
Messaging-Based Treatment:.
Talkspace’s asynchronous messaging feature enables users to interact with their therapist throughout the day, at their convenience.
This feature provides individuals with the versatility to reveal their thoughts and emotions in real-time or as they arise, promoting continuous support.
Audio and Video Sessions:.

In addition to messaging, Talkspace uses audio and video sessions for a more immersive healing experience.
These sessions can be arranged based upon the user’s choices and provide a chance for more interactive and immediate conversations.
Enhanced Privacy and Confidentiality:.

Talkspace abides by stringent privacy standards, making sure secure interaction and safeguarding user information.
The platform utilizes encryption and other security measures to preserve the confidentiality of treatment sessions.

Scope of Therapy:.
While Talkspace can be effective for lots of psychological health issues, it may not appropriate for serious or complicated conditions that need more extensive or in-person care.
People with intense crises or those in need of instant intervention may be much better served by conventional in-person treatment.
Non-Verbal Cues and Body Language:.
Online therapy lacks the non-verbal cues and body language that exist in face-to-face sessions.

Some people may discover it challenging to fully communicate their feelings or interpret their therapist’s cues through text or video interactions.
Emergency situation Scenarios:.
Talkspace provides resources for users in crisis, however it might not provide instant support in emergency scenarios.
It is necessary for individuals experiencing a severe crisis to get in touch with emergency situation services or a local psychological health crisis line.

Comprehending Insurance Coverage:.
Many insurance plans provide protection for mental health services, including therapy sessions.
It is very important to review insurance coverage, comprehend protection limits, co-pays, and any pre-authorization requirements related to treatment.
In-Network vs. Out-of-Network Providers:.

Insurance coverage strategies generally have a network of preferred suppliers with whom they have negotiated rates.
In-network therapists typically have lower out-of-pocket expenses for insured individuals, while out-of-network service providers might involve higher expenditures.
Using Worker Support Programs (EAPs):.
Lots of business provide EAPs, which offer a minimal variety of treatment sessions at no charge to workers.
EAPs can be a valuable resource for staff members looking for short-term therapy and support.
Factors to consider and Limitations:.
While insurance can be advantageous, it is vital to think about personal privacy concerns and possible restrictions, such as restricted number of sessions or pre-authorization requirements.
Some therapists might not accept insurance, requiring individuals to pay out-of-pocket and seek compensation.
